i use body fat calipers. i got mine at www.bodybuilding.com. i got the digital one's with the myotape measure for like $30. keep in mind that calipers for home use and calipers in general aren't 100% accurate. although, they are close and in the ballpark. i just use them to measure my progress.

basically you will have three measuring sites, you measure, either you or the caliper (depends if it is digital) will calculate, and then there ya go. if you get the calipers, i wouldn't recommend trying to test yourself...it won't be as accurate as it could be. if you buy one, just read the directions. if you still have more questions...just ask away.

OK my input on this is if you're really all that busy then you can use protein shakes mixed with flax oil every 2-2.5 hours. Try and get at least 2 protien meals with carbs and veggies. One post workout and the other whenever you have the time. Try and get in about 7 meals/shakes per day, and once per week have a junk day, or at the very least a junk meal. By bumping up your cals on the one day per week you will increase thyroid production, as dieting tends to depress thyroid function/metabolism.

The number of cals you'll need are about 2000 per day, but if you're really hitting the cardio hard then you can increase the cals slightly. Keep the protein high, EFAs moderate, and carbs low. You'll have to adjust your numbers until you find the combination that works best for you, so just use what I've posted as a guidline to start.

Lastly don't get to caught up in BF%, or over all bodyweight. Use the mirror, and take a few pics of your progression, as you diet this will give you good feed back. Remember that calipers, scales etc are just tools and if you don't understand how best to utilize them in your dieting then I suggest that you not use them.

That's it in a nut shell. I realize this is not overly specific, but it's a good start.
